摘要:

益生菌是指一类活的、摄入足够量就能够对人体产生有益作用的微生物,目前广泛应用于食品和饲料工业领域。随着市场上商品化益生菌的不断出现,如何评价一个菌株的安全性及有效性成为人们关注的问题。目前,益生菌的评价主要从安全性和有效性入手,安全性和有效性评价又包括体内和体外的评价。很多企业在开发益生菌产品时很少对菌株做出全面的安全性评价,而且各国研究者采用的评价指标和评价方法也不尽相同。对于有效性评价,同样也没有统一的评价标准。针对目前益生菌评价存在的问题,亟需建立一套完善的评价方法,对益生菌的安全性和有效性进行系统、科学地评价。作者从益生菌可能产生的潜在危害及功效方面出发,着重论述了益生菌的溶血性、毒力因子、抗生素抗性和产有毒代谢产物的体外安全性评价方法,耐酸、耐胆盐、耐人工胃肠液、胃肠黏膜黏附性和抑菌活性的体外有效性评价方法,及体内的安全性和有效性评价方法的研究进展,期望为建立完善的益生菌评价技术体系和标准提供参考。

Abstract:

Probiotics are live microorganisms. When they are administrated in adequate amounts, they can have beneficial effects on the host. They are widely applied in food fermentation and feed industry. With the appearance of commercial probiotics, more concerns are raised on the safety and efficacy evaluation of probiotics. At present, the evaluation of probiotics are mainly about the safety and efficacy, and both of them can be done in vivo and in vitro. When developing probiotic products, many companies rarely make a comprehensive safety evaluation of strains, and the evaluation index and methods used by various researchers from different countries are different. Besides, standards in efficacy evaluation of probiotics are not uniform either. In order to solve the problems of probiotics evaluation, it is necessary for evaluating the safety and effectiveness of the probiotics systematically and scientifically to establish a comprehensive evaluation method. From the aspects of potential harm and efficacy of probiotics, the authors summarizes recent developments in some aspects of safety evaluation in vitro including hemolytic, evaluation of virulence factors, antibiotic resistance and toxic metabolites-producing ability, in functional characteristics evaluation including resistance to acid and bile, tolerance to simulated gastrointestinal tract, adhesion capacity to gastrointestinal mucosa and epithelial cells, antimicrobial activity, and in safety and functional characteristics in vivo. The aim of this paper is to provide references to build a comprehensive technical system and standard of evaluation of probiotics.
